  4. Kerry, we just got back from KD. First off, I was not impressed with I305. While it ranks a 10 on the intensity scale, it comes in at closer to a 5 on the fun scale. KD had such issues getting this ride open that IMO the rest of the park suffered greatly. Volcano was only running 1 train with looooonnnnggg waits. The second train was not to be found. My guess is that it is still in the maintenance shop delayed by the big turd next to it. There were many coasters that were not open that we knew about (Hurler & Shockwave) but there were others that were closed everytime we went by (Flight of Fear & Grizzly). I don't see a date for your trip, but I would suggest waiting several weeks if not a month or 2 before heading to Doswell. Kings Dominion was not ready to open this last weekend IMO. Now as to inside scoop. KD lists opening time at 10:30 but they really open the front of the park at 10:00 am. You can head over to Dominator first and get a quick lap or 2 on this before the back of the park opens. I would go to Volcano next as it seems to be a much slower load then I305.

  13. The ride is amazing. Not as much air as or beloved Diamondback but has some great elements. The 2nd hill delivers just as I thought it would. The 3rd hill was the only one that gave me the prolonged floater air that I get on just about every hill on DB. The turnaround is wicked. You twist to the right before turning hard to the left. The helix is much better then DB but not quite as good as SFOG Goliath IMO. This coaster will do great things for the park.
